In the post-2020 world, Americans, having faced the controversies of the 2020 election and the January 6 insurrection, may be tempted to do their best to forget these events and move on — yet to bestselling author Malcolm Nance, this is the worst thing they can do. As the country is experiencing a sharp rise in radicalism and hostility toward democracy, Nance argues that it is more important than ever to be actively confronting the rise of a new threat to democracy from within. Malcolm Nance is a leading expert in counter-terrorism studies, as well as an intelligence analyst, cryptologist, former senior chief petty officer in the United States Navy and founding executive director of the New York-based think tank Terror Asymmetrics Project on Strategy, Tactics and Radical Ideologies. Nance has written at length on the dangers posed by major terrorist groups, such as ISIS and al-Qaeda. In his latest book, They Want to Kill Americans, Nance explains how conspiracy theories, white privilege and increasing hostility toward democracy has contributed to the rise of what he calls a “Trump Insurgency in the U.S.,” or TITUS. Having forewarned of divisions in America turning into fractures in our country months before the January 6 insurrection, Nance warns that the rising generational threat may rival the Islamic State or al-Qaeda, and that immediate action is necessary to address this growing unrest before it is too late. Join us as Nance explains how such a destructive force has sprung up in our own backyard, and what can be done to quell its growth.
